Title: Oregon Sample Letter for Stock Purchase — A Comprehensive Guide Introduction: Oregon sample letters for stock purchase serve as effective tools for individuals or businesses looking to acquire stocks within the state of Oregon. These letters outline the terms, conditions, and agreements of the stock purchase, ensuring a clear and legally binding understanding between the buyer and seller. In this article, we will provide a detailed description of what an Oregon sample letter for stock purchase entails, including various types that exist. 1. Components of Oregon Sample Letter for Stock Purchase: — Introduction: The opening section states the intent to purchase stocks, identifies the buyer and seller, and highlights the purpose of the letter. — Stock Details: This section includes information regarding the company's stock being purchased, such as the stock symbol, number of shares, and the purchase price. — Transaction Terms: Specifies the payment method, agreement duration, and any conditions associated with the purchase. — Representations and Warranties: Outlines the seller's assurance regarding the authenticity of the shares and any disclosures about them. — Closing: Contains provisions related to the closing of the transaction, including necessary documents to be executed and the date of completion. 2. Common Types of Oregon Sample Letters for Stock Purchase: — Individual Stock Purchase Letter: This type of letter is commonly used when an individual intends to purchase stocks from another individual or a business. — Corporate Stock Purchase Letter: Business entities often utilize this letter when acquiring stocks from other corporations or individual shareholders. — Private Stock Purchase Letter: Designed for private transactions, this letter is used when purchasing stocks in privately owned companies. — Public Stock Purchase Letter: Governed by specific regulations, this letter is utilized when buying stocks in publicly traded companies. — Contingent Stock Purchase Letter: This type of letter includes conditions such as due diligence, regulatory approvals, or financing requirements that need to be satisfied before the purchase can proceed.
